December with more than twice as much precipitation as usual

In December, it rained more than twice as much as usual throughout Switzerland. Locally, up to three times as much precipitation fell. According to the private weather service Meteonews, temperatures were also well above average due to a mild second half of the month. There were frequent storms in the mountains.

The large amounts of precipitation led to a tense flood situation, particularly in the north. According to Meteonews on Wednesday, the greatest excess rainfall was measured in Graubünden and the Fribourg-Bern border region. In north-western Switzerland and Ticino, it was slightly too dry in some areas.

Until mid-December, temperatures were still in line with the average, the report continued. However, after very mild Christmas days, Switzerland now has a temperature surplus of 1.5 degrees.

Stormy winds also characterized December. There were over ten days with storms in the mountains, wrote Meteonews. The strongest gust of 184 kilometers per hour was measured on the Gornergrat VS.
